Nvidia Scales Back OpenAI Data Center Guarantee: A Shift in AI Capital
Nvidia has reportedly scaled back an infrastructure financing guarantee for OpenAI, a commitment that originally stood at approximately $250 billion for data center development. This decision, initially reported by the Wall Street Journal and then by Reuters on August 14, 2026, signals a critical recalibration within the artificial intelligence landscape Reuters, 2026. Nvidia's Pivotal Role as an AI Enabler
Nvidia stands as a key AI enabler, a position solidified by its dominance in the market for Graphics Processing Units (GPUs) Reuters, 2026. These specialized processors are the backbone of modern AI, providing the parallel processing capabilities essential for training and deploying complex machine learning models. Without Nvidia's hardware, the rapid advancements seen in fields like large language models and generative AI would be significantly hampered. The company's strategic decisions, therefore, ripple throughout the entire AI ecosystem, affecting everything from startup innovation to the infrastructure plans of tech giants.
Nvidia's influence extends beyond merely supplying hardware. The company has cultivated a comprehensive software ecosystem, including CUDA, its parallel computing platform, and various AI development tools. This integrated hardware-software stack creates a high barrier to entry for competitors and a strong lock-in effect for customers. AI companies, regardless of their scale, often find themselves deeply embedded in the Nvidia ecosystem, relying on its performance, developer tools, and community support.
